What was number 1 in the UK charts in 1993?

The biggest selling single of the year came from Meat Loaf, who hit #1 for seven weeks from October with “I’d Do Anything for Love (But I Won’t Do That)”. It came from the album Bat Out of Hell II: Back into Hell, also the biggest selling of the year.

What was the best selling single in the UK in 1993?

1993 saw Meat Loaf conquer the world with his single I’d Do Anything For Love (But I Won’t Do That), which became the UK’s best-selling single of 1993.
